In the past, I have extracted the DVD iso file to an FTP server, and then burn 
the boot.iso from the images directory to a CD.  But the images directory of 
Fedora11 doesn't have a boot.iso, but the README file mentions it. There 
are a number of .img files, but those are not iso images?

Is the file missing, or is there a method to convert the img files to iso file?
